KUALA LUMPUR (Sept 26): Vivocom International Holdings Bhd has bagged a RM75 million construction contract for a mixed development in Terengganu.

In a filing with Bursa Malaysia, Vivocom said its subsidiary Vivocom Enterprise Sdn Bhd (VESB) was awarded the contract by property developer Udaran Sdn Bhd.

VESB will undertake the construction of two blocks of 372 units of serviced apartments and nine units of shoplots for Lembaga Tabung Amanah Warisan Negeri Terengganu in Kampung Ladang Tanjung.

"This project shall commence upon site possession and shall be completed within 36 months," Vivocom said.

Vivocom's share price closed unchanged at 14 sen, valuing the group at RM444.52 million.
